Output bc32507efc61c8eb750b637940ce170475d4f1a57edacee826792aebd43b303a:0

value
984308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00dbba2243bfa96c2e4f5e7ccc1b53e1e52ddfbb OP_EQUAL
address
31mZ9T1fVwEk9UgJji8qTvYhUSWVxi96Zn
transaction
bc32507efc61c8eb750b637940ce170475d4f1a57edacee826792aebd43b303a
spent
true